Ingredients
– 2 cups all-purpose flour β Forms the base for a tender crumb in this coffee cake recipe.
– 1 cup granulated sugar β Adds sweetness to complement tart apples.
– 1 tablespoon baking powder β Helps the cake rise light and fluffy.
– 1/2 teaspoon salt β Balances flavors for depth.
– 1 cup milk β Keeps batter moist and smooth.
– 2 large eggs β Binds ingredients for structure.
– 1/2 cup melted butter β Provides richness and softness.
– 2 teaspoons vanilla extract β Infuses aromatic warmth.
– 2 cups peeled and chopped apples (about 2-3 medium) β Delivers juicy texture and natural fruit flavor; Granny Smith or Honeycrisp work best.
– 1/2 cup all-purpose flour β Creates crunchy crumble.
– 1/2 cup brown sugar β Offers caramel notes.
– 1/4 cup cold butter β Ensures buttery texture when mixed.
– 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on β Boosts cozy spice profile.
Instructions
1-First Step: Prepare the mise en place. Gather all ingredients. Peel and chop 2 cups apples into 1/2-inch pieces. Toss with a squeeze of lemon juice to prevent browning. Measure dry and wet items separately. This setup keeps things smooth, even for beginners tackling this easy apple coffee cake recipe.
2-Second Step: Mix the dry batter ingredients. In a large bowl, whisk 2 cups flour, 1 cup sugar, 1 tbsp baking powder, and 1/2 tsp salt. Stir until no lumps remain. This base ensures even rising. For gluten-free, use the blend here.
3-Third Step: Combine wet ingredients. In another bowl, beat 2 eggs, then add 1 cup milk, 1/2 cup melted butter, and 2 tsp vanilla. Mix well. Pour into dry mix and stir gently until just combined. Avoid overmixing for tenderness. Vegan swap: Use flax eggs and plant milk now.
4-Fourth Step: Fold in the apples. Add chopped apples to batter. Fold with a spatula until evenly distributed. Apples release moisture during baking, creating that signature moist coffee cake texture. Taste batter; adjust vanilla if desired.
5-Fifth Step: Make the streusel topping. In a small bowl, combine 1/2 cup flour, 1/2 cup brown sugar, 1/4 cup cold butter (cut into pieces), and 1 tsp cinnamon. Use a fork or fingers to form coarse crumbs. For low-calorie, cut butter to 3 tbsp. This adds crunch to your apple sour cream coffee cake recipe variation.
6-Sixth Step: Assemble and bake. Spread batter evenly in prepared pan. Sprinkle streusel over top, pressing lightly. Bake at 350Β°F for 50-60 minutes. Check at 50 minutes; toothpick should come out clean or with moist crumbs. Cool in pan 10 minutes, then transfer to rack. Total time: about 1 hour 15 minutes.
7-Final Step: Finishing touches and serving. Dust with powdered sugar if desired. Slice into 8-10 pieces. Serve warm with coffee. Store leftovers as noted later. For extra flair, add a vanilla glaze.

π‘ Use tart apples like Granny Smith for balanced sweetness and moisture.
βοΈ Let cake cool at least 20 minutes for easier slicing without crumbling.
β Dust with powdered sugar or serve with vanilla ice cream for extra delight.
